Output ddc26bb0c259018b58987a22a5625d5a7337a56251888cd14b4ef4357df9cc4a:2

value
1707925
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d83a863728c2c950f1bdd05cc0ef7c91b4bfb242 OP_EQUAL
address
3MQKzKMkEY9BcTtoEQTG2bsutkXX9Csb3U
transaction
ddc26bb0c259018b58987a22a5625d5a7337a56251888cd14b4ef4357df9cc4a
spent
true